
In this episode, Dan and Nick Twigger discuss, debate, and give their views on propositions from "The Political Compass" Test (found at https://www.politicalcompass.org/).
They cover the following propositions:
21) A genuine free market requires restrictions on the ability of predator multinationals to create monopolies
22) Abortion, when the woman’s life is not threatened, should always be illegal
23) All authority should be questioned
24) An eye for an eye and a tooth for a tooth
25) Taxpayers should not be expected to prop up any theatres or museums that cannot survive on a commercial basis
26) Schools should not make classroom attendance compulsory
27) All people have their rights, but it is better for all of us that different sorts of people should keep to their own kind
28) Good parents sometimes have to spank their children
29)It’s natural for children to keep some secrets from their parents
30) Possessing marijuana for personal use should not be a criminal offence
31) The prime function of schooling should be to equip the future generation to find job
32) People with serious inheritable disabilities should not be allowed to reproduce
33) The most important thing for children to learn is to accept discipline
34) There are no savage and civilised peoples; there are only different cultures
